If your MacBook is not charging then it might be due to a simple issue like improper connection, or it could be due to a complex problem like wrong power settings in SMC. At first you can try the below quick fixes to resolve the issue:


1. Check if the MacBook’s power adapter is properly attached to the power source and MacBook's charging port. Remove it once and re-attach it.

2. The MacBook adapter has three parts: Adapter, removable plug, and cable. Detach everything & clean, if there is any carbon deposit, it will get cleaned.

3. Check the adapter and cable for any physical damage.

4. Make sure that you are using the right charger compatible with your MacBook. Every MacBook model requires its specific charging adapter; else, it won't charge.

5. Make sure your adapter isn't overheating. If the adapter overheats, your Mac will shut the power intake until the adapter cools off.

6. Check the charging port on your MacBook and ensure that there is no dust or dirt in it.


Hope the above fixes will resolve the problem and make your MacBook charging normally. If not, then try the below methods to fix any software related issue:


1. Check the battery of your MacBook.

2. Reset SMC.

3. Update or Reinstall macOS.
